Chapter Three: Two Secrets
Odd was out the door in an instant. Jeremy and Ulrich came out after him, both a little surprised at his haste.
"Odd, you don't even know where she is. Slow down and follow me."
Odd consented to Ulrich's request, and soon found himself on the school's "backyard". When he saw Dawn, he tensed. She was surrounded by the school bullies, whom were jeering and taunting the young American. Out of the corner of his eye, he saw the other two students watching quietly from a safe distance. They saw the group, and jogged over to intercept them.
"No way. Dawn's handled this kind of thing before."
"I wouldn't go too close. She's pretty good at fighting."
Jeremy and Ulrich nodded. That made sense. Odd just stared intently at the slender form in the middle of the group. Suddenly, one of the boys threw a fist at Dawn's lower back. She caught his wrist and used his momentum to flip him over onto the guy in front of him, knocking the wind out of both. The rest of the gang tried to rush her all at once. After a handspring and a few good roundhouse kicks, only the leader was left standing.
"This isn't over, girly. I'll be watching you."
"I'm not scared."
"You should be."
"Piss off."
Turning around, Dawn found that not only had Anita and Daimion been watching, but also Jeremy, Ulrich, and Odd, who had also been joined by Yumi. When she reached the group, Team Lyoko was speechless, but Anita and Daimion had their usual comments.
"You hit a little too high on that last kick. Maybe you need to practice more often."
"Especially since we're in a new school and nobody knows not to piss you off."
"Oh, shove it you two. You're just envious of my abilities."
"Your fighting abilities? No. Your other abilities, definitely."
"I'd swap places with you any day."
Finally, Team Lyoko found their tongues.
"What other abilities?"
"Dawn didn't tell you? She can –"
"Daimion, keep your mouth shut. It's not your business to go around telling. Besides, if you told them about my thing, you'd have to tell them about Anita's thing too."
"And I don't like for that particular fact to go around in circulation. People start to ask stupid questions and stare at me."
"Exactly. Hey, Daimion, Anita, I'll talk to you guys later. I think these other people want to speak with me in private."
"Cool. I'll call if anything comes up. Bye Dawn."
"Bye."
Dawn lead Team Lyoko to a more secluded section of the lawn, beneath a weeping willow tree. As they sat in a circle, she looked at them expectantly.
"And the verdict is...?"
"We'll tell you. But you have to promise to never tell anyone else without full group approval."
"I swear it on my cat's grave."
"Okay. After school, meet us here, and we'll show you what we do after school. But you have to tell us your little secret too."
"Fine, but you can't tell anyone."
After she told them, they looked at her in disbelief.
"That's not possible."
END CHAPTER
